计算机专业基础:顺序表、IP地址与网络协议解析

需积分: 21 15 下载量 196 浏览量 更新于2024-08-07 收藏 5.83MB PDF 举报
"直接插入排序-canopen cia ds404" 这篇资料是关于计算机专业知识的,特别是针对计算机考研的复习材料。它包含了填空题和判断题,涵盖了数据结构、算法、网络、数据库和操作系统等多个核心领域。 1. 在一个长度为n的顺序表中第i个元素(1<=i<=n)之前插入一个元素时,需向后移动n-i个元素。这是直接插入排序算法的基础,它涉及到顺序表的操作,当新元素插入时,需要将后续元素逐个向右移动。 2. 栈是后进先出(LIFO)的线性表,其运算遵循“先进后出”的原则。栈是一种重要的数据结构,常用于括号匹配、递归调用等场景。 3. 表达式转化为后缀表达式是计算机科学中的一种计算方法,它有助于简化计算过程。题中未给出完整表达式的后缀形式,但通常表达式转化为后缀表达式后,会消除括号,通过操作符的优先级和顺序来处理计算。 4. 三对角矩阵的存储通常采用压缩存储,题中提及的元素A[7,8]的地址计算需要了解具体的存储规则和公式,但这里没有给出详细解答。 5. 矩阵压缩存储的主要目的是节省内存空间,尤其对于稀疏矩阵,可以显著减少存储需求。 6. 哈希函数H(key)=key%p中,p通常取素数,以减少冲突的概率。哈希函数是将键值映射到哈希表索引的关键部分。 7. IP地址21.12.240.17属于B类地址,网络号是21.12,主机号是240.17。IP地址的分类通常基于其前几个位,用于标识网络和主机部分。 8. 100BASE-T标准规定了以太网的物理层特性,使用双绞线,网络速率是100Mbps。 9. 信息传输速率的单位是比特每秒(bps),码元传输速率的单位是波特(Bd),这两个概念在通信系统中是区分的。 10. 在TCP/IP协议栈中,TCP协议工作在传输层,负责可靠的数据传输;FTP协议工作在应用层,用于文件传输。 判断题中涉及了一些常见的误区和概念理解: - 顺序存储方式插入、删除效率不高,尤其是对于中间位置的操作。 - 数据的物理结构直接影响到数据的存储和访问方式。 - 栈和队列可以采用顺序或链式存储。 - 数组可以作为二叉树的存储结构,如数组实现的二叉堆。 - B-树中的结点平衡因子不一定是0,它可以是-1、0或1。 - 对于有序表和无序表的顺序查找,查找成功时平均查找长度不同。 - OSI参考模型的最上层是应用层,而不是物理层。 - TCP段头中的窗口大小由接收方决定,用于流量控制。 - 吞吐量的基本单位通常是bits/s或Bytes/s,而不是Mbps。 - IPv4地址193.168.125.0/30表示有2个可用主机,30表示网络位数。 选择题中涉及算法复杂度、存储结构和其他概念,具体答案未给出,需要考生根据题目要求和所学知识进行选择。 这些题目和知识点是计算机考研复习的重要组成部分,考生需要对这些概念有深入理解和掌握,以便在考试中取得好成绩。